    Need to determine highest value in one column for duplicate entries in another column

    Hello,

    I have attached some sample data to try to explain my situation more clearly.

    I need to be able to find the duplicates within the Column A ("item"). Then, I need to determine the highest value in Column B ("value") for the array of cells with the duplicate values in Column A. I would then like to delete the entire row (which contains numerous additional columns of data) associated with the non-highest value.

    To further complicate the issue, there may be blank values in the "Value" column. Additionally, there are multiple possibilities to the number of duplicate values for a given Item (could be 0, 1, 2, 10, etc.).
